Taxonomic Classification

Rank Adantic White-Sided Dolphin brown hydra
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Cnidaria (Cnidarians)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Hydrozoa (Hydrozoa)
Order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) Anthoathecata (Anthoathecata)
Family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) Hydridae
Genus Lagenorhynchus Hydra
Species Lagenorhynchus acutus Hydra oligactis

Evolutionary Relationship

Adantic White-Sided Dolphin and brown hydra share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
